Descripción general

Immunostaining with anti-myoglobin provides a specific, sensitive, and practical procedure for the identification of tumors of muscle origin. Since myoglobin is found exclusively in skeletal and cardiac muscle and is not present in any other cells of the human body, it may be used to distinguish rhabdomyosarcoma from other soft tissue tumors. Anti-myoglobin staining is also useful when demonstrating rhabdomyoblastic differentiation in other tumors, e.g. neurogenic sarcomas and malignant mixed mesodermal tumors of the uterus and ovary.
